Vodafone signs strategic agreement with Amdocs

The comapnies stated that the agreement "positions Amdocs as a global billing solutions provider for Vodafone worldwide."

Amdocs (NYSE: DOX), the world's leading provider of billing and CRM products and services for true integrated customer management, and Vodafone, the world's largest mobile community, today announced that they have signed a long-term global framework agreement.

In a joint statement, the companies said that the strategic agreement positions Amdocs as a global billing solutions provider for Vodafone worldwide.

Since Amdocs’ first deployment at Vodafone UK in 1995, the two companies have cultivated a strategic relationship, successfully collaborating on numerous voice and data billing, CRM and mediation projects with Vodafone Group companies around the globe. The new global framework agreement specifies service levels, pricing and a legal framework for all future projects between Amdocs and Vodafone companies worldwide.

The companies called the agreement "a significant milestone in the relationship between the two companies."

Vodafone Group CTO Thomas Geitner said, “Vodafone’s relationship with Amdocs will continue to develop and play a role in helping us maintain our position as the global provider of choice for service excellence and innovation.”

Amdocs billing and CRM products seamlessly link all customer-facing business processes, such as marketing, sales, ordering, delivery, fulfillment, billing, settlement, service, support, and analytics. Amdocs employs over 9,000 IT professionals and serves customers in more than 40 countries around the world. Amdocs reported revenue of nearly $1.5 billion in fiscal 2003.
